History and Growth:
On-line poker appeared when you look at the late 1990s due to developments in technology together with internet. The very first online poker space, earth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ic community. However, it was in early 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ential growth, mainly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the main reasons behind the enormous rise in popularity of online poker is its availability. Players can log in to their favorite internet poker systems anytime, from everywhere, using their computers or cellular devices. This convenience features drawn a diverse player base, which range from leisure players to professionals, leading to the rapid growth of on-line poker.

Advantages of On-line Poker:
Online poker provides several advantages over standard br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it includes a wider array of game options, including numerous poker alternatives and stakes, providing on tastes and spending plans of all of the forms of people. Also, on-line poker rooms tend to be available 24/7, eliminating the constraints of real casino running hours. Moreover, internet based systems frequently offer appealing bonuses, respect programs, Highstake sweeps additionally the capacity to play numerous tables at the same time, boosting the entire gaming knowledge.

Challenges and Regulation:
Although the on-line poker industry flourishes, it faces challenges by means of regulation and security concerns. Governments worldwide have actually implemented different examples of legislation to protect players and give a wide berth to fraudulent tasks. Also, online poker systems require powerful protection measures to shield players' personal and financial information, ensuring a safe playing environment.

Economic and Personal Impact:
The growth of on-line poker has had an important economic impact globally. Internet poker platforms generate substantial income through rake charges, competition entry costs, and marketing and advertising. This revenue has generated task creation and investments when you look at the gaming industry. Furthermore, online poker has actually contributed to a rise in tax revenue for governments in which its regulated, encouraging community solutions.

From a social perspective, on-line poker has actually fostered a global poker neighborhood, bridging geographical obstacles. People from diverse experiences and areas can interact and contend, fostering a feeling of camaraderie. Internet poker in addition has played an important role in promoting the overall game's popularity and attracting new players, causing the expansion for the poker business as a whole.
